CHAPTER 334A SPEECH-LANGUAGE PATHOLOGISTS AND AUDIOLOGISTS
334A.181 Temporary licenses for speech-language pathologist, speech-language pathology assistant, and audiologist.
Download pdfrequirements for licensure for the respective profession. (2) A speech-language pathologist, speech-language pathology assistant, or audiologist may practice his or her respective profession under a temporary license until the
next board meeting, at which time the full board shall either extend the temporary
license, issue a license, renew a license, or deny a license. If a license is denied, the
person with a temporary license shall immediately cease the practice granted under
the temporary license upon notification by the board. (3) A person may practice his or her respective profession under a temporary license for no longer than one hundred eighty (180) days. Effective: July 15, 2008
History: Created 2008 Ky. Acts ch. 165, sec. 3, effective July 15, 2008.
